WebThe Human Rights Act works every day to improve the lives of women across the UK. It provides a framework for negotiation and advocacy to restore the power balance between women and public services. This can empower women to positively change their situation without having to go to court. WebSigned into law by President Ronald Reagan on October 19, 1984. The National Organ Transplant Act ( NOTA) of 1984 is an Act of the United States Congress that created the framework for the organ transplant system in the country.
